Fruit Tree Planting in Honolulu, HI
Fruit tree planting services involve selecting and establishing fruit-bearing trees on residential properties to enhance outdoor spaces and provide fresh harvests. These projects typically include choosing suitable tree varieties based on climate and soil conditions, preparing the planting site, and ensuring proper planting techniques for healthy growth. Homeowners often request this service to start new orchards, replace aging trees, or add fruit trees to their landscape for aesthetic appeal and practical harvests.
Property owners should consider factors such as the best locations for sun exposure, space requirements, and the types of fruit trees that thrive in their area before requesting planting services. It’s also helpful to understand the maintenance needs of different varieties and any local regulations or guidelines that may influence planting choices. Proper planning and expert assistance can support successful establishment and long-term health of the fruit trees.

Fruit Tree Planting Questions
What types of fruit trees can be planted? Common options include apple, citrus, avocado, and fig trees suitable for the climate and soil conditions.
Is there a recommended time for planting fruit trees? The best time to plant is during the early spring or fall when the weather is cooler and rain is more likely.
How much space is needed for planting a fruit tree? Adequate space depends on the tree variety, typically ranging from 10 to 20 feet apart to allow proper growth.
What should property owners consider before planting? It's important to evaluate sunlight exposure, soil quality, and proximity to structures for healthy growth.
